Beijing Winter Olympics Organizing Committee: After the games, the venues will be open to the public to serve more disabled people

2022-03-06 19:37:08Source: China News Network

China News Service, Beijing, March 6 (Reporter Chen Hang) Liu Yumin, director of the Planning and Construction Department of the Beijing Winter Olympics Organizing Committee, said at a press conference on the 6th that all venues of the Beijing Winter Paralympic Games have simultaneously considered barrier-free facilities. It will be open to the public after the game, providing services for more disabled people, and driving the improvement of barrier-free facilities construction in Beijing and even China and the development of sports for the disabled.

Liu Yumin said that from the beginning of the preparation, the Beijing Winter Paralympics and the Winter Olympics insisted on simultaneous planning and simultaneous implementation of facilities construction, aiming to provide a high-quality, barrier-free and accessible environment for all participants.

The first is to strictly implement the requirements of the “Accessibility Guidelines for the Beijing 2022 Winter Olympics and Paralympics”, and achieve one standard for three competition areas. The Beijing Winter Olympics Organizing Committee released the Accessibility Guidelines to the whole society in September 2018. The Guidelines are based on the International Paralympic Games Accessibility Guidelines, combined with the current regulations and standards on accessibility in China, as well as the experience of previous Winter Olympics. It not only pays attention to the barrier-free construction of venues and facilities, but also forms a continuous barrier-free environment from the city to the venue.

Liu Yumin said that the Beijing Winter Olympics Organizing Committee has also released the “Beijing 2022 Winter Olympics and Winter Paralympic Games Accessibility Guidelines Technical Indicators Atlas” to give specific guidance on construction details. All venues and facilities in the three competition areas of the Beijing Winter Olympics strictly implement the above requirements in terms of planning, design, construction and operation, and use unified standards for construction and delivery. During the preparation period, the Beijing Winter Olympics Organizing Committee also conducted special inspections on the barrier-free facilities of the venues several times with the host city, rectified the problems found in a timely manner, and at the same time summed up the experience, and strived to achieve perfection in the construction of the facilities.

The second is to build a barrier-free environment for the venues in an all-round way with athletes as the core. The Beijing Winter Olympics Organizing Committee adheres to the concept of running the competition with athletes as the core, and ensures that the facilities and access are barrier-free according to the physical conditions and actual needs of the athletes in the venue. The main entrance is equipped with automatic doors, barrier-free seats, barrier-free elevators, and barrier-free toilets. , Barrier-free showers, barrier-free ramps, elevator prompts for the blind, athlete locker rooms, low-level service desks, barrier-free signs, etc. There are also barrier-free waxing rooms, barrier-free cable car systems, etc. in the snow stadium. Everywhere the athletes go, the slight height difference is eliminated, and anti-skid safety measures are added.

Liu Yumin said that eye-catching, concise and easy-to-understand barrier-free guide signs are set up in the venue to ensure that information is barrier-free. At the anti-doping checkpoints, medical clinics and other locations, large Braille text or voice prompts in both Chinese and English are specially equipped to facilitate the visually impaired athletes to understand related matters.

At the same time, in order to ensure the safety of the Paralympic athletes, the Beijing Winter Paralympic Games has added some safety protection equipment on the basis of the Winter Olympics track, such as crash pads, crash bars, lamp posts and electric lights close to the track. Boxes, wooden fences, etc. are used for safety protection, and special personnel are assigned to conduct regular inspections. At the same time, in order to ensure the normal use and maintenance needs of disabled athletes’ prosthetic limbs, wheelchairs and other auxiliary equipment, a standard wheelchair and prosthetic limb repair room is set up, and a professional technical team is equipped to provide guarantee services to ensure that the services are barrier-free.

The third is to create a humanistic environment with temperature and barriers. The Beijing Winter Olympics Organizing Committee has specially formulated the Beijing Paralympic Games Service Knowledge Handbook, which provides all teams and service support personnel with information on accessibility concepts, accessibility etiquette, communication skills, service skills, Paralympic service points and the characteristics of the main disabled customer groups. Through a series of training and drills, barrier-free facilities and barrier-free services complement each other.

Fourth, pay equal attention to the needs during the game and the utilization after the game, so as to form a sustainable barrier-free heritage. All venues in the three competition areas have simultaneously considered the dual needs of barrier-free facilities during the competition and after the competition, leaving more barrier-free heritage for the venues and the city. The stands, barrier-free seats and barrier-free toilets of the National Aquatics Center have been increased in size accordingly, and will be retained as permanent facilities after the game, and the best seats to watch the game will also be reserved for the disabled.

Liu Yumin said that all venues will be open to the public after the game, providing services for more disabled people, and driving the improvement of barrier-free facilities construction in Beijing and the whole of China and the development of sports for the disabled.

“The Winter Paralympics is short-term, but it is long-term to promote the construction of urban barrier-free environment and the development of the cause of the disabled in China.” Liu Yumin said that he will further build and maintain the corresponding facilities with the spirit of excellence, so as to bring the disabled friends to the disabled. for security and happiness.
